Gold Prices Surge to Record Highs, Raising Economic Questions
Gold futures reached a historic milestone on Friday, closing at more than $4,500 per troy ounce. This surge marks the highest price the commodity has ever attained, prompting discussions among investors and economic analysts about the implications for the global economy.
The rise in gold prices is attributed to several factors, including increased demand for safe-haven assets amid ongoing economic uncertainties. Inflation concerns, geopolitical tensions, and shifts in monetary policy have driven investors towards gold, traditionally viewed as a reliable store of value. The latest data reflects a growing trend where investors are opting for gold to protect their wealth in a volatile market.
Market Reactions and Implications
The spike in gold prices has elicited mixed reactions from market participants. Some investors view the increase as an opportunity to capitalize on the commodity’s growth potential. Others express concerns that such high prices could signal underlying economic instability. John Smith, a senior market analyst, noted, “When gold prices reach unprecedented levels, it often reflects broader concerns about financial systems and future economic stability.”
This surge does not only affect investors directly involved in commodities. Businesses that rely on gold for manufacturing, such as jewelry and electronics, may face increased production costs. These costs could, in turn, be passed on to consumers, affecting the prices of various goods.
Meanwhile, central banks around the world are closely monitoring these developments. Gold is a critical component of many countries’ reserves, and significant price fluctuations can impact monetary policy decisions. As the price of gold rises, some central banks may consider adjusting their holdings to maintain balance in their financial strategies.
